How Money Market Rates at Bank of America Actually Work
At its core, Money Market Rates are interest rates offered on liquid savings accounts and certificates designed to hold cash securely while earning regular, predictable returns. These rates fluctuate based on broader economic indicators, including Federal Reserve policy and short-term market conditions. Bank of America sets competitive rates to attract savers seeking stability during periods of economic uncertainty.
Accounts typically include check-writing privileges, low or no monthly fees, and daily access—ideal for users who want flexibility without sacrificing security. Returns are paid weekly or monthly, depending on the product, and remain insulated from market volatility while outperforming traditional savings accounts.
